notícias
Lista de soluções alternativas para a futura depreciação do Visual Studio App Center
Os últimos vestígios do HockeyApp da Microsoft não durarão muito.
A empresa retirou o Visual Studio App Center em um ano e o substituiu em 2019 por uma ferramenta chamada HockeyApp, um serviço de desenvolvedor integrado para criar, testar, lançar e monitorar aplicativos móveis e de desktop. Listarei algumas soluções alternativas para substituí-lo.
Na verdade, esse serviço centrado em dispositivos móveis estreou em 2017, quando foi descrito principalmente como um serviço de “controle de missão” para aplicativos Android/iOS, fornecendo integração e gerenciamento ponta a ponta do ciclo de vida de um aplicativo. Fornecemos compilações automatizadas, testes em dispositivos reais na nuvem, distribuição para testadores beta e lojas de aplicativos e monitoramento de uso no mundo real com dados de falhas e análises.
Na semana passada, a Microsoft anunciou a próxima retirada deste serviço. Este serviço será encerrado em 31 de março de 2025, após o qual você não poderá mais fazer login com sua conta de usuário ou fazer chamadas de API. Ele continuará a receber suporte com importantes correções de bugs e suporte técnico até a aposentadoria.
Sem nenhuma substituição pronta para uso disponível, a Microsoft criou uma série de soluções alternativas separadas para replicar a funcionalidade do Visual Studio App Center usando uma variedade de ferramentas e abordagens que aproveitam produtos da Apple, Google e muito mais. Eles são mostrados na tabela.
Recursos do App Center | Solução alternativa recomendada |
---|---|
construir | Recomendamos aproveitar o recurso de exportação de build do App Center para migrar builds do App Center para o Azure Pipelines. |
teste | Para dispositivos de aplicativos teste, recomendamos o BrowserStack App Automate. BrowserStack fornece acesso a mais de 20.000 dispositivos iOS e Android reais. O BrowserStack desenvolveu uma CLI de teste de dispositivo para oferecer suporte à migração do Microsoft App Center para o BrowserStack App Automate.
Orientações completas sobre a migração para o BrowserStack podem ser encontradas aqui. |
distribuição | Recomendamos a AppStore da Apple para versões de produção de aplicativos iOS e o TestFlight da Apple para versões de teste de aplicativos iOS. Para aplicativos Android, recomendamos o Google Play para versões de produção e o Google Play Console para versões de teste.
As tarefas do Azure Pipelines podem ser usadas para: Distribuir Vá para AppStore/TestFlight e Google Play. Para aplicativos da Microsoft Store, recomendamos usar o recurso de pré-lançamento de pacote disponível no Partner Center. |
envio de código | Preparamos uma versão especial envio de código Integre-se ao seu aplicativo e execute de forma independente do App Center. Se desejar acessar a base de código desta versão autônoma do CodePush, entre em contato com nossa equipe de suporte. [email protected] Para maiores informações. |
análise e diagnóstico | Recomendamos um dos serviços ISV nativos do Azure que oferecem funcionalidades avançadas para dispositivos móveis. análise e diagnóstico. Estes serviços ISV nativos do Azure permitem-lhe monitorizar a pilha completa desde o dispositivo até à infraestrutura de backend no Azure.
Clique em cada link abaixo para visualizar a documentação do serviço ISV nativo do Azure de sua escolha. Serviço ISV nativo do Azure: Os desenvolvedores de aplicativos da Microsoft Store podem acessar dados analíticos e de diagnóstico por meio do painel do Partner Center. Além disso, os aplicativos UWP publicados na Microsoft Store podem registrar eventos personalizados por meio do SDK do Microsoft Store Services. |
Um dia antes deste anúncio ser feito, a Microsoft atualizou o App Center SDK e outra documentação relacionada para lidar com a futura descontinuação.
Este anúncio de aposentadoria ocorre quase quatro anos depois que a Microsoft disse adeus ao HockeyApp e olá ao Visual Studio App Center. HockeyApp era um serviço popular para distribuição de versões beta de aplicativos móveis e coleta de relatórios de falhas.
O anúncio da semana passada gerou comentários irados em tópicos do Reddit.
Um comentarista disse: “Na verdade, isso é realmente uma merda”. “Eu distribuo aplicativos de desktop .net e ele fornece uma ótima plataforma para testadores beta e analistas. Eu o uso desde que era um aplicativo de hóquei. Você pode usar um e ver se é adequado para um aplicativo de desktop. Eu tenho para encontrar um aplicativo alternativo.”
Sobre o autor
David Ramel é editor e escritor da Converge360.